The document provides instructions for servicing cooling system components for a 1999-2000 Volkswagen Jetta, Golf or GTI with a 2.8L VR6 engine. It describes removing and installing radiators, hoses, fans, thermostat housing and other components. Notes indicate releasing cooling system pressure before working and using recommended tools and tests to ensure a sealed system. Diagrams show hose.
